centos7系统文件root密码
时间: 2024-03-09 08:43:41 浏览: 30
CentOS 7系统的root密码是用于管理员身份登录系统的密码。在CentOS 7中,默认情况下是没有设置root密码的,而是使用sudo命令来执行需要管理员权限的操作。如果你需要设置root密码,可以按照以下步骤进行操作:
1. 以普通用户登录到CentOS 7系统。
2. 打开终端窗口,输入以下命令切换到root用户:
```
sudo su -
```
3. 输入以下命令来设置root密码:
```
passwd
```
4. 系统会提示你输入新的root密码,然后再次确认密码。
5. 输入完毕后,root密码就会被成功设置。
请注意,设置root密码后,请妥善保管好密码,并确保只有可信任的人员能够获得该密码。另外,建议在不需要使用root权限时,使用普通用户进行操作,以提高系统的安全性。
相关问题
centos7系统root密码忘记
CentOS7系统root密码忘记后有两种方法可以重置密码。
方法一:
1. 在开机引导画面选择编辑选项启动。
2. 进入初始化脚本编辑页面,找到Linux 16的那一行,将"ro"改为"rw init=/sysroot/bin/sh"。
3. 按Ctrl x启动到救援模式。
4. 使用命令"chroot /sysroot"访问系统。
5. 输入"passwd"命令来修改root密码。
6. 更新password文件,执行命令"touch /.autorelabel"。
7. 退出chroot环境,执行命令"exit"。
8. 重启系统,执行命令"reboot"。
最后,使用新密码登录root用户。
方法二:
1. 进入Linux内核模式后,在Linux16开头的那一行最后面输入"rd.break"。
2. 按Ctrl x启动到救援模式。
3. 执行命令"mount -o remount rw /sysroot"。
4. 执行命令"chroot /sysroot"。
5. 输入"passwd"命令来修改root密码。
6. 执行命令"touch /.autorelabel"。
7. 退出"chroot"模式,执行命令"exit"。
8. 使用命令"reboot"重启系统。
完成以上步骤后,你将能够使用新密码登录root用户。
centos7怎么重置root密码
以下是重置CentOS 7 root密码的步骤:
1. 重启CentOS 7系统并在启动时按下任意键以停止自动引导。
2. 选择要引导的内核并按下“e”键以编辑引导命令。
3. 找到以“linux16”开头的行,并在行末尾添加“rd.break”(不含引号)。
4. 按下Ctrl + X以启动系统并进入紧急模式。
5. 挂载根文件系统为可写:`mount -o remount,rw /sysroot`
6. 切换到chroot环境:`chroot /sysroot`
7. 运行以下命令以重置root密码:`passwd root`
8. 输入新密码并确认。
9. 更新SELinux策略:`touch /.autorelabel`
10. 挂载根文件系统为只读:`mount -o remount,ro /`
11. 输入“exit”两次以退出chroot环境并重启系统。